Tarantino and Affleck celebrate Bafta wins, as Day Lewis carries off Best Actor gong

Hollywood bad boy Quentin Tarantino was celebrating today after his controversial screenplay for the western 'Django Unchained' was awarded a Bafta.

The film about a freed slave intent on revenge has attracted criticism for its liberal use of racial insults and Tarantino thanked his backers for standing by what he described as “a hot potato” as he collected the Original Screenplay gong.
